Brainstorm – Summer Breeze Open Air 2009
Posted by Daniel at 28. September 2009 | Category Festival, Live, Photography, Pictures
Brainstorm is a Band I really enjoy every time I see them. They normaly lay down an awesome show with a great Sound and with Andy B. Franck they got one of the best metalsingers of our time at the mic. Little downside on the other hand is, that their last album was released over two years ago and so the show was lacking new material and the element of surprise.
Shooting Notes
Still in the middle of the day I was shooting this set at ISO 200, F 3,5 and a 1/400, which gave me more then enough depth of field and speed to get the guys sharp. I was using my Canon Ef 70-200 f2.8 IS for most of the set, because the guys kept pretty much in the back of the stage and it made it really hard to shoot them. The only time I put on the Canon Ef 24-70 f2.8 was when Andy B. Franck jumped down from the stage in the pit to get to the people.
